Output 954962d54e5c93ebf23e707c4ceca439ef0ef7aec159fd8eecc33bd2cd32cf02:0

value
59690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89188aff32b4709efb07e6591374403e4fabac79 OP_EQUALVERIFY OP_CHECKSIG
address
1DVtyZCy63mNMdkS1tDL7YLbdMbQ4A17e3
transaction
954962d54e5c93ebf23e707c4ceca439ef0ef7aec159fd8eecc33bd2cd32cf02
spent
true